So to consume Azure Blob Storage into our Web API application we need to use 'ConnectionString' to establish a secured connection. In Azure Storage Account, left-hand side under settings select 'Access Keys' menu and it will displays 'key1' and 'key2' access keys. We can choose any one connection string into our Web API application. After our Web API loaded, we can come to postman tool and using POST method we can send a request to Web API. We must choose “form-data” in the body part and choose “File” as type. We can click the “Send” button now. After some time, we will get a result. We got a “true” result. That means, our file upload successfully completed.
